Changing the paper size and type must be done before opening the image to be printed.

 

HP Smart Mobile - Change the paper size / type

 

Open HP Smart Mobile

Select Settings wheel

Select Add / Set Up a Printer

If you have more than one printer connected, select the printer

Scroll down and Select Advanced Settings

Select Tab Settings > Section Preferences > Tray and Paper Management

If needed for your printer model, select the Tray

Select / Adjust the paper type and / or the paper size

Click Apply to save the change(s) and OK to confirm

"Go back" to HP Smart Mobile

Click the "back arrow" < to get back to HP Smart home screen

 

HP Smart Mobile - Print Image > Transform (Resize the print on paper)

 

Open HP Smart Mobile

Select to Print Photos

Find and Select your photo to be printed / shared

Open that image

Click the little blue "Edit Pen" icon in the upper right of the image preview

Click to Transform > Resize the image > Select Done and continue the job submission
